Admission after individual treatment
Admission to Vg1
You will not be admitted on the basis of points but after an individual treatment if you
- are entitled to special education and do not have a grade in more than half of the subjects
- have been entitled to special language education and do not have a grade in more than half of the subjects
- do not have a grade in more than half of the subjects for other reasons
- do not have number grades or a comparable basis for grading
- must be treated individually for other special, weighty reasons
If you are admitted after an individual treatment, you are not entitled to admission to a specific education programme, but you have the right to be accepted to one of three prioritized education programmes.
Admission to Vg2 and Vg3
You shall not be admitted on the basis of points, but on the basis of an individual treatment if you have a decision on special education on the previous level, and for this reason are not assessed with grades in more than one subject.
Admission in such cases is granted on the basis of an overall evaluation that finds it justifiable to admit you to the next level with your academic prerequisites. Both the expert appraisal and your own priorities are to be given due emphasis. You will then be admitted to a programme area at Vg2 or Vg3 that builds on the education programme at Vg1 or programme area at Vg2 that you have already completed.
This also applies to those who are following a planned pathway to documented partial competence.
No number grades or an incomparable basis for grading
You are to be admitted on the basis of an individual treatment and after a statement from the school you have attended earlier if you do not have number grades or a comparable basis for grading from Vg1 or Vg2.
Failed one or more subjects at the lower level
You may be admitted as a full-time pupil at Vg2 or Vg3 even if you have failed one or more subjects at the lower level.
The county authorities must in this case find it justifiable after an overall evaluation. Due consideration must be given as to whether documentation has been provided to show that you have the competence the National Curriculum finds necessary for following the teaching at the next level, and whether you as a whole have the academic prerequisites for following the teaching at this level.
If you do not satisfy the requirements for being admitted as a full-time pupil, you may apply for admission as a part-time pupil. In this case you will be admitted after full-time pupils.
Other special reasons
You may also be admitted individually to Vg2 or Vg3 if there are weighty reasons and you have a special need for it.
